Understanding Legal Compliance in Preordering
What Does Legal Compliance Mean for Preorders?
Legal compliance in preordering ensures that all activities adhere to relevant consumer protection laws, ecommerce regulations, payment processing standards, and privacy requirements. This includes transparent communication regarding product details and delivery timelines, secure transaction handling, and accurate data use.
Failure to comply risks consumer disputes, penalties, reputational damage, and loss of trust, undermining preorder efforts before products even reach customers.
Key Regulations Impacting Preorder Workflows
Preorders must conform to laws such as the U.S. Federal Trade Commission’s guidelines on advertising, the European Union's Consumer Rights Directive, PCI DSS for payment security, and GDPR for data privacy. Additionally, state-level laws may impose specific preorder and refund requirements, demanding meticulous contractual compliance.
The Role of Terms and Conditions
Clearly articulated terms and conditions set expectations around payment commitments, shipment windows, cancellation policies, and dispute resolution. Providing these upfront reduces misunderstandings and legal risk.

AI Video Security Innovations Shaping Legal Compliance
How AI Enhances Verification in Preorder Systems
AI-powered video security enables real-time identity and transaction verification, ensuring that preorders originate from legitimate buyers. Facial recognition, behavioral biometrics, and motion analytics help prevent fraud and meet regulatory KYC (Know Your Customer) requirements.
These technologies align preorder platforms with anti-money laundering and anti-fraud compliance, elevating trust.
Digital Seals as Proof of Authenticity and Integrity
Embedding a digital seal—a cryptographic certification—on preorder confirmations validates the authenticity of transactions and communications. This seal acts as a tamper-proof digital signature, providing legal evidence in disputes.

Illustrative Comparison Table of Verification Methods in Preordering
| Verification Method | Strengths | Limitations | Compliance Benefits | Use Case Example |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Manual ID Checks | High accuracy if done carefully | Time-consuming, prone to human error | Supports KYC but limited scalability | Small-batch preorders with high value |
| AI-Powered ID Verification | Fast, scalable, consistent | Requires robust datasets & privacy safeguards | Enhances AML compliance and fraud prevention | Consumer electronics launches with large audiences |
| Biometric Authentication | Strong identity assurance | Privacy concerns, requires consent | Reduces identity theft, fraud risk | Subscription services or high-value goods |
| Digital Seals (Cryptographic) | Tamper-proof proof of transaction integrity | Requires technological integration | Provides legal evidence of agreement authenticity | Legal or regulated product preorders |
| Blockchain Audit Trails | Immutable, transparent records | Implementation complexity, costs | Demonstrates compliance in disputes | International preorder campaigns |

FAQ: Legal Compliance in Preorders
1. What are the main legal risks in preorder workflows?
Risks include misrepresentation of products, failure to deliver on time, inadequate refund policies, data privacy breaches, and payment fraud.
2. How can AI improve legal compliance in preordering?
AI enhances identity verification, fraud detection, contract automation, and regulatory monitoring to ensure ongoing adherence.
3. What is a digital seal and why is it important?
A digital seal is a cryptographic proof authenticating that preorder agreements and transactions have not been tampered with, providing legal evidence.
4. Are there privacy concerns with AI verification?
Yes, it’s critical to follow data protection laws like GDPR and ensure transparent consent and secure data handling.
5. Can preorder compliance vary by country?
Absolutely, preorder laws differ worldwide. Businesses should adapt workflows with AI-driven localization to comply with diverse requirements.
